RE: what do you like
There is no substitute for accuracy, none.
I personally think speed is overrated unless you are regularly shooting out to yardageswith which youhave jumping the string concerns and arrow drop concerns.Or unless it is just something you enjoy.Most of my shots are 25 yards and under and ANY of todays bows can handle that. I've never even chronoed my bow, I justknow it is deadly. |
